Transaction 37e2831acd5935f4f4c906f8d238d7278694ea0fb0c69899d45cfd0849461a7a
1 Input
1 Output
-
37e2831acd5935f4f4c906f8d238d7278694ea0fb0c69899d45cfd0849461a7a:0
- value
- 3625269
- script pubkey
- OP_0 OP_PUSHBYTES_20 24d691b41a4cb8ef1c685bac91e0536306196279
- address
- bc1qyntfrdq6fjuw78rgtwkfrcznvvrpjcneyk8wen